Like I said in my previous post, I wired them in just incase my plans change. Next I had to burn the bootloader and set the fuses. I had this rig already setup for another project and I was able to use part of the circuit for sending the bootloader. I set the fuses for the 8MHz Internal RC oscillator and pushed the following command to get the chip running. avrdude -p m328p -P /dev/cu.usbmodem142411 -c avrisp -b 19200 -U lfuse:w:0xe2:m -U hfuse:w:0xda:m  -U flash:w:ATmegaBOOT_168_atmega328_pro_8MHz.hex Then to use my trusted FTDI USB-to-Serial chip from Sparkfun.
